What is 'Invisible' Home Automation?
The core concept revolves around hiding smart home components within existing structures. Imagine controlling your lights, music, or even appliances with subtle gestures or voice commands without seeing any wires or bulky devices. It usually involves things like:
- Hidden Sensors: Motion detectors or temperature sensors cleverly concealed within walls or furniture.
- Voice Control Integration: Using vo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ant for hands-free control.
- Custom Programming: Writing code to connect different devices and create automated routines.

The Risks of DIY Smart Home Automation
Here's where Smart Home Repair (SHR) can offer some valuable insight. While DIY projects can be rewarding, electrical work and home automation require a deep understanding of safety standards and best practices. Here are some critical points to consider:
- Electrical Hazards: Working with electricity can be dangerous if you're not properly trained. Incorrect wiring can lead to shocks, fires, and costly repairs.
- Compatibility Issues: Different smart home devices may not always work seamlessly together. Figuring out how to integrate them can be time-consuming and frustrating.
- Security Vulnerabilities: Poorly configured smart home devices can be vulnerable to hackers. This could compromise your privacy and security. Make sure your home network is secured using best practices recommended by sources like NIST Cybersecurity.
- Home Structural Integrity: Hiding devices in walls and floors requires careful planning to avoid damaging structural elements.
